Jammu: Finally, the no nonsense Commissioner Jammu Municipal Corporation, Pankaj Magotra has dared to act against two officers of enforcement wing on allegations of corruption.
Reliable sources disclosed that after hectic deliberations amidst pulls and pressure from Mayor as well as Deputy Mayor chambers, the commissioner acts as per his conscious and issued order of suspension of Assistant Enforcement Officer Ravinder Sharma and Inspector Ramesh Wazir pending enquiry.
Both the suspended officers were assigned duties to report any violation in constructions in Gandhi Nagar, Shastri Nagar and Satwari area.
While Ravinder Sharma is real brother of Deputy Mayor and Ramesh Wazir reportedly close confident of Mayor.
Sources said” Since yesterday meeting comprising JMC Commissioner Pankaj Magotra, Joint commissioner (A) Ashish Gupta and Sunaina Mehta, Secretary JMC was going on to initiate action against Ravinder Sharma and Ramesh Wazir.”
But despite prolong meet, the trio fails to arrive at any descision due to pressure from certain quarters, sources disclosed.
However, on day second -today, Magotra made up his mind after prolong consultation with It Commissioner as well as Secretary and shown the right place to the duo facing allegations of corruption on account of abbeting unauthorised constructions in their assigned areas.
Jt Commissioner (A) Ashish Gupta made enquiry officer for further action against the suspended officers as per the norms, said sources.
